Legg til datakilde i lerretsapp og utformingsfunksjonelle sider
Informasjon er en viktig del av et program. hele logikken befinner seg på informasjonstypen som er lagret. I Power Apps lagres dataene i en datakilde som kan åpnes ved hjelp av tilkoblinger. Tilkoblingen bruker en bestemt kobling til å snakke med datakilden. Mange viktige tjenester og lokale datakilder, for eksempel SharePoint, SQL Server, Office 365, Salesforce og X, har koblinger i Power Apps.
De vanligste datakildene er tabeller, som du kan bruke til å lagre og hente informasjon. Tilkoblinger hjelper deg med å lese og skrive data i Microsoft Excel-arbeidsbøker, SharePoint-lister, SQL-tabeller og mange andre formater. Du kan lagre disse i skytjenester som OneDrive, DropBox og SQL Server.
En kobling kan gi tabeller med informasjon eller handlinger. Noen koblinger inneholder bare tabeller, noen gir bare handlinger, og noen gir begge deler. Koblingen kan være enten standard eller egendefinert.
Lokale datakilder
Hvis du vil opprette en app som leser og skriver fra en datakilde, må du bruke en av disse kontrollene. De er:
galleri: Bruk gallerikontrollen til å filtrere, sortere, søke og bla gjennom poster i en datakilde, og deretter velge en bestemt post. Du kan også vise bare bestemte felt fra hver post, slik at du kan vise flere poster om gangen selv på en liten skjerm.
Visningsskjema: Visningsskjemaet hjelper deg med å vise alle feltene i én enkelt post.
Rediger skjema: Redigeringsskjemaet lar deg oppdatere ett eller flere felt i én enkelt post (eller opprette en post som starter med standardverdier) og lagre disse endringene tilbake til den underliggende datakilden.
Disse kontrollene brukes når Power Apps oppretter en app fra data. Bak kulissene lagrer og manipulerer programmet data fra datakilden ved hjelp av en intern tabell.
SharePoint
Det finnes mange SharePoint-funksjoner som gjør det mulig for brukere å opprette bestemte prosjekter og etablere standard forretningsprosesser for informasjonsdeling, dokumentpublisering og registrering av data. Disse funksjonene hjelper forretningsbrukere med å bli mer produktive, men SharePoint overgår tidligere systemer for dokumentsamarbeid i visning av informasjon om hvilken informasjon/dokumenter som lagres, og hvorfor.
Det er enkelt å kreve metadataeller informasjon om data (for eksempel endret tid, opprettet av og så videre, men også egendefinerte merker på dokumenter eller objekter) i SharePoint. Arbeidere kan bedre forstå hvorfor et dokument finnes og hvorfor det er viktig uten å måtte lese det. SharePoint gjør det også mulig for brukere å opprette egendefinerte databaser i en brukervennlig struktur, slik at de kan lagre tusenvis av biter med data som kan innlemmes i arbeidsflytene eller andre forretningsprosesser som er beskrevet ovenfor.
Kontroller og egenskaper i lerretsapper
I Microsoft Power Apps kan brukere planlegge og bygge et forretningsprogram ved hjelp av komponenter i stedet for å skrive kode på et tradisjonelt programmeringsspråk som C#. De kan utforme programmer ved å dra og slippe elementer inn i et lerret, akkurat som de utformer et lysbilde i PowerPoint. Det kan oppnås logikk og arbeid med data gjennom en Excel-lignende opplevelse. Brukere kan opprette apper som kombinerer forretningsdata fra flere Microsoft- og tredjepartskilder. De har lov til å dele appen slik at brukere kan kjøre den i en nettleser eller på en mobil enhet, og bygge inn appen slik at de kan kjøre den i SharePoint, Power BI eller Teams. Her er noen av kontrollene som er tilgjengelige i Power Apps:
- knapper: Knytte til programmet ved å klikke eller trykke
- galleri: Vis en liste over poster som inneholder ulike typer data
- rullegardinmeny: Viser det første elementet i en nedkjøring til et vinkeltegn er valgt
- Bilde: Vis et bilde fra (for eksempel) en fil eller en datakilde
- kamera: Ta bilder og lagre dem i appen eller til en datakilde
Gallerikontroll
En Galleri- kontroll kan vise flere poster fra en datakilde, og hver post kan inneholde ulike typer data. Du kan for eksempel bruke Galleri kontroll til å vise forskjellige produkter. Hvert element viser produktdetaljer som inneholder et navn, et bilde, en pris og så videre for hvert produkt.
Hvert datafelt vises i en egen kontroll i Galleri-kontrollen. du kan konfigurere disse kontrollene i malen. Eventuelle endringer i malen gjenspeiles i hele gallerikontrollen. Forhåndsdefinerte maler er tilgjengelige for visning av bilder og tekst i et galleri. et galleri for elementer med ulike høyder er også tilgjengelig.
Viktig
Hvis en bruker ruller Fleksibel høyde gallerikontroll før alle elementene lastes inn, kan elementet som er i visning, bli skjøvet ned og ut av syne når datainnlastingen er fullført. Hvis du vil unngå dette problemet, kan du bruke en standard Gallery-kontroll i stedet for fleksibel høyde variant.